Corrugated roof repair services focus on addressing issues related to corrugated metal roofing, which is commonly used in both resid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ve inspecting the roof for damage, replacing or repairing broken or rusted panels, and sealing leaks to prevent water intrusion. Skilled professionals assess the condition of the corrugated material and determine the most effective solutions to restore the roof’s integrity and extend its lifespan. The process often includes cleaning the surface, removing damaged sections, and installing new panels or patches that match the existing roofing material.

Corrugated roof repairs help resolve a variety of common problems, including rust and corrosion, punctures, loose or missing panels, and leaks caused by damaged seams or fasteners. Over time, exposure to the elements can weaken the metal, leading to deterioration that compromises the roof’s ability to protect the structure underneath. Repair services aim to prevent further damage, such as water infiltration, mold growth, or structural issues, by promptly addressing these vulnerabilities. Proper repairs can also improve the roof’s appearance and functionality, ensuring it continues to serve its protective purpose effectively.

Repair Costs - The cost for corrugated roof repairs typ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and roof size. Smaller repairs, like patching leaks, t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um. Larger repairs involving sections of replacement can approach the higher end of the range.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for corrugated roof repair can vary from $50 to $150 per sheet, with replacement panels often costing around $100 each. The total material cost depends on the number of panels or sections needing replacement. Additional supplies like sealants and fasteners may add to the overall expense.

Labor Estimates - Labor costs for corrugated roof repair gener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with typical projects lasting 2 to 8 hours. The total labor expense depends on the complexity of the repair and local contractor rates. More extensive repairs may require additional hours and higher costs.

Additional Factors - Costs can fluctuate based on roof accessibility, height, and the need for specialized equipment. Unexpected issues, such as hidden damage or structural problems, might increase the overall expense.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ific repair need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with corrugated roofs? Common problems include leaks, rust, cracks, and damaged panels caused by weather or age.

How can I tell if my corrugated roof needs repair? Signs include water stains, visible rust or holes, and increased noise during rain.

What repair options are available for corrugated roofs? Local contractors typically offer patching, panel replacement, rust treatment, and sealing services.

Is it better to repair or replace a damaged corrugated roof? A professional assessment can determine if rep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ended based on damage extent.

How long do corrugated roof repairs usually last? The longevity of repairs depends on the extent of damage and quality of work but generally ranges from several years to over a decade.
